What is a Key concept? | A Key concept is the main topic you are reading about. |
What is a main idea? | A main idea is the most important idea the author wants to convey about a key concept. |
What is mindless reading? | Mindless reading is the act of running your eyes over a page only to realize you don't know what you read. |
What is active reading? | Active reading is characterized by intense mental engagement in what you are reading. |
What is the first step in the core learning system? | The first step in the core learning system is collecting knowledge. |
What are supporting details? | Supporting details can be examples, evidence, explanations, and experiences. |
